Why choose CTEC Sport.

Cambridge Technicals in Sport and Physical Activity provides students with practical opportunities within sport (such as coaching and organisation) to develop relevant core knowledge and skills. Sport is a high-profile and expanding industry and, in the UK, contributing over £20bn to the economy, sport now ranks within the top 15 sectors in the country, and its wider economic benefits mean it plays a huge part in our society. We aim to develop well-rounded sport students, to open many doors into different career progressions.

What you will study in CTEC Sport.

  • The Body Systems and Effects
  • Sports Coaching and Leadership
  • Practical Skills within Sport
  • Organisation of Sports Events
  • Sports Organisation and Development

How you will be assessed in CTEC Sport.

  • Two exam units (one in year 12 and one in year 13)
  • Two coursework units (one in year 12 and one in year 13)
  • One Practical unit that runs throughout the two years.

Progression and Careers linked to CTEC Sport.

University courses & careers in: (To study Sports Science at most Universities you will require a Science or Maths A Level also).

  • Sport Science
  • Physiotherapy
  • Performance Analysis
  • Sports Coaching
  • Sports Psychology
  • Biomechanics
  • Teaching
  • Personal Training
  • Sports Medicine
  • Sports Nutrition
